Transaction 3627897c69528f2d2e4e04a5dfc8af7c072ef973571cc053c6b52b2e4d482051

1 Input
2 Outputs
  • 3627897c69528f2d2e4e04a5dfc8af7c072ef973571cc053c6b52b2e4d482051:0
  • value  142829
    address  14xfMiUEM2ECnwK31FsKkjKnHGof3eZo3d
  • 3627897c69528f2d2e4e04a5dfc8af7c072ef973571cc053c6b52b2e4d482051:1
  • value  1082046
    address  16Jh6rspHm9sPtkdubZbBPFk3zMXqWk8iR